Christopher M. Marano is a scholar working on Psychiatry and Mental health, Cognitive Neuroscience and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. According to data from OpenAlex, Christopher M. Marano has authored 12 papers receiving a total of 681 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Psychiatry and Mental health, 5 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ience and 3 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ging. Recurrent topics in Christopher M. Marano's work include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(6 papers),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(5 papers) and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(2 papers). Christopher M. Marano is often cited by papers focused on Dementia and Cognitive Impairment Research (6 papers),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(5 papers) and Advanced MRI Techniques and Applications (2 papers). Christopher M. Marano collaborates with scholars based in United States and France. Christopher M. Marano's co-authors include William T. Regenold, Pornima Phatak, Robert R. Conley, Constantine G. Lyketsos, Mitchel A. Kling, Matthew E. Peters, Clifford I. Workman, Gwenn S. Smith, Cynthia A. Munro and Michael A. Kraut and has published in prestigious journals such as American Journal of Psychiatry, Biological Psychiatry and Human Brain Mapping.
